Назад | Перейти на главную страницу

Apache CustomLog с использованием Content-Type

Используя Apache 2.4, я пытаюсь создать собственный формат файла журнала, который будет выводить только просмотры страниц, а не все ресурсы запроса (изображения, CSS и т. Д.).

Сайт построен с использованием PHP, поэтому Content-Type документа - text / html.

Я думал, что могу просто сделать это в моем файле конфигурации apache: -

SetEnvIf   Content-Type  "text/html" pagelog
CustomLog "/var/logs/mycustompagelog.log" combined env=pagelog

Однако при этом ничего не происходит, потому что Content-Type является частью ответа, а не запроса. Можно ли выйти из системы на основе заголовков запросов? Как это может быть сделано?